    Bears GM Jerry Angelo says he has no worries about defensive tackle Tommie Harris despite the fact he's missed a couple OTA's with lingering issues with his knee. 'There's no major concern with him. He's going to be up and going at some point here in the OTAs. We feel good about where he's at medically. There's nothing to be alarmed about. This is the offseason. We want to make sure that we take care of our players to the best of our ability and we're always going to err on the side of caution in the offseason. He's got an issue with his knee; we know that. He has to be smart about it, which he is. We've got to be smart about it, which we are. Is his knee pristine? No. it's not. But it's not something that he can't perform well with. We've been real smart about how to bring Tommie along in terms of his training program."
